Sunahara

Sunahara is a village located in Patiyali tehsil of Kanshiram Nagar district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 34km away from district headquarter Patiyali. Patiyali is the sub-district headquarter of Sunahara village. As per 2009 stats, Sunahara village is also a gram panchayat.

About Sunahara

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sunahara is 215938. The village spans a total geographical area of 111.95 hectares. Kanshiram Nagar is nearest town to Sunahara village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 34km away.

Population of Sunahara

According to the 2011 Census, Sunahara has a total population of about 1,109, with approximately 567 males and 542 females. The sex ratio is around 955 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 175 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 8 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 63.21%, with male literacy at about 71.43% and female literacy near 54.61%. There are around 186 households in the village. Connectivity of Sunahara

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sunahara. As per the 2011 stats, Sunahara had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
